savelikan
11.03.2017 - 10:57
привет всем! подскажите, подалуйста)
Например, есть запрос
select * from ... where id in(1,5,7,8)
Например, в таблице нет записи с ID 5, как сделать так, чтобы была просто пустая строка?
_____________
Одесса - мой город!)))
inpost
11.03.2017 - 14:03
savelikanКак простой вариант на пхп разложи выборку в массив и там пустые записи создашь. Как в мускуле я не знаю... Скажи вот что, а к чему такая задача?
_____________
Обучаю веб-программированию качественно и не дорого:
http://school-php.comФрилансер, принимаю заказы: PHP, JS, AS (видео-чаты). Писать в ЛС (Личные сообщения на phpforum).
savelikan
11.03.2017 - 14:07
Цитата (inpost @ 11.03.2017 - 12:03) |
savelikan Как простой вариант на пхп разложи выборку в массив и там пустые записи создашь. Как в мускуле я не знаю... Скажи вот что, а к чему такая задача? |
Так и сделал)
Тесты на сайте делаю, в массиве сохраняю ID вопроса и номера вариантов ответа (потому, что сортирует ответы рандомно), сохраняю в БД. При повторном заходе на тест (если не закончен тест), ид вопросов берутся с масива в БД и создает тест с такими же вопросами и вариантами ответа.
Но вот бывает ситуация, что вопрос уже удалили, его нужно заполнить пустым местом
_____________
Одесса - мой город!)))